The circular journey of recycled plastics: from waste to value

Plastics play an essential role in modern life, particularly in packaging, consumer goods, and industrial applications. However, the rapid growth of plastic consumption has also intensified concerns around waste generation, resource depletion, and environmental impact. In response, recycling has emerged as a critical pathway to reduce plastic leakage and move toward a more circular materials economy.

While recycled plastics are often mentioned in sustainability discussions, the complete circular process behind them is not always clearly understood. Recycling is not a single action but a structured, multi-stage system that requires efficient collection, advanced processing, and strict quality control. Every rPET bottle, HDPE container, or PP package follows a defined recycling journey that transforms discarded plastic into valuable material once again, enabling plastics to remain in use rather than becoming waste.

Collection and Sorting

Post-consumer plastic waste is collected from households and commercial sources. Advanced sorting technologies are then used to accurately separate PET, HDPE, PP, and other polymer types, ensuring material purity from the very first stage.

Cleaning and Processing

Once sorted, plastics undergo thorough washing and shredding to remove contaminants. This step produces clean, high-quality flakes or pellets that meet industrial requirements and are ready for further processing.

Recycled Material Production

Recycled materials such as rPET, HDPE, and PP are processed to achieve consistent physical and mechanical properties. With proper quality control and compliance, these materials can be used across a wide range of applications, including food-contact packaging under approved standards.

New Packaging and Products

The recycled polymers are then transformed into bottles, containers, caps, and other packaging solutions. This stage extends the life cycle of plastic materials while reducing reliance on virgin resources.

Back into the Loop

After use, these products can be collected again and reintroduced into the recycling system. This continuous cycle helps close the loop and supports the development of a true circular economy.

Why It Matters

Circular plastics play a crucial role in reducing waste, improving resource efficiency, and strengthening sustainable supply chains. Beyond sustainability messaging, circularity depends on responsible material design, effective processing, and repeated reuse to create lasting environmental and economic value.
